Recall Details

Company:
B. Braun Medical, Inc.
Reason for Recall:
Leakage of the pump set within the cassette portion of the pump sets, potential for delays in administration of medications, under-delivery or incomplete dosing and bloodstream infections.
Classification:
Class I - Dangerous

Dangerous or defective products that predictably could cause serious health problems or death.
